After replacing an old member by a new member, it was found that the average age of five members of a club is the same as it was 3 years ago. What is the difference between the ages of the replaced and the new member?

Answer

Correct Answer: 15 years

Explanation

### Concept & Logic If no member was replaced, the average age of the 5 members today would have increased by 3 years compared to 3 years ago. Since the replacement keeps the average exactly the same as 3 years ago, the new member must be younger than the old member by the total value that would have accumulated over those 3 years. --- ### Step-by-Step Solution * **Given:** * Number of members = 5 * Time duration = 3 years * **Deduction:** * If the same 5 members continued, the total age of the group would increase by: $$5 \times 3 = 15\text{ years}$$ * Because the old member was replaced by a new member, the total age of the group dropped by exactly this cumulative increase of 15 years to bring the average back to its previous state. * Therefore, the difference between the age of the replaced member and the new member is exactly 15 years. --- ### Exam Strategy & Shortcut Direct Formula for Replacement: $$\text{Difference in age} = \text{Number of items} \times \text{Change in average for the group}$$ $$\text{Difference} = 5 \times 3 = 15\text{ years}$$ This problem can be solved mentally in under 5 seconds using this direct relation. --- ### Common Pitfall Do not confuse the change in average over time with a regular replacement where the average changes instantly. Here, the phrase "same as it was 3 years ago" means the total age dropped by $5 \times 3$ relative to what it should be today. --- ### Final Answer **Therefore, the correct answer is 15 years.**
